Output ccee87f36ae0159f2cbc40e8a87a42ce7698f3d0ce8df18d0bec6b58d6410151:24

value
19582685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d0dc8d1b2453b6a666a3890871933c728f658f OP_EQUAL
address
34mpRpx74ifhooShim6XbZCNvVFHLMn5mf
transaction
ccee87f36ae0159f2cbc40e8a87a42ce7698f3d0ce8df18d0bec6b58d6410151
spent
true